How much do image processing specialist j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for image processing specialist in the United States is $21.13,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.35 and $24.76 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description


SAIC is seeking Digital Image Processor Specialists to provide full-time support on-site in working as part of contract team with the DoW Office of the General Counsel (OGC).
The Specialist will:
  • Prepare documents for scanning, document indexing and records management support on-site.
  • Prepare documents for digitization by removing fasteners, repairing damage pages, visual correctness, and legibility.
  • Use NARA standard scanner settings based on document type, planned processing, and document characteristics.
  • Store images/file batches within designated document management system file structure and create/update properties to provide retrieval.
    • To include setting up indexes and print services and maintaining accurate catalogs of materials.
  • Ensure that each individual file is usable and that it can be located, retrieved, present and interpreted over time.
  • Distinguish classified information from unclassified information when scanning and storing files.
  • Convert multiple types of files into electronic form, to include document preparation, scanning, and transferring scanned documents to storage media.
  • Conduct post-scanning quality assurance to ensure batches are legible, correctly processed, and of a high quality; retain hardcopy documents must be returned to respective office.
  • Ensure records are transmitted to appropriate file/office locations with metadata.
  • Maintain all official records in accordance with Records Management guidelines regardless of media type.
  • Maintain scanning equipment by performing basic cleaning and maintenance.
  • Maintain confidentiality in all aspects of work.
